Wife has not tightened the gas cap a few times and have gotten a light to show up. Not sure what the code was, checked it at an Advanced Auto parts for free. Remind them to turn and listen for a "click, click, click";)

Look at the rubber gasket too to see if there are any cracks or signs of wear. I bought a new gas cap for my older Porsche a year ago and that took care of a check engine light.
